- The distance between Moose Jaw, Sk, Canada and Hakkari, Turkey is approximately 9,790 km or 6,083 mi.
- To reach Moose Jaw, Sk in this distance one would set out from Hakkari bearing 341°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Moose Jaw, Sk bearing 203.9° or SSW .
- Moose Jaw, Sk has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k) whereas Hakkari has a hot, dry summer continental climate (Dsa).
- Both are in or near the cool temperate steppe biome.
- The average temperature is 6.3 °C (11.3°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 4.5 °C (8.1°F) more in Moose Jaw, Sk. The continentality subtype is truly continental for both.
- Total annual precipitation averages 461.6 mm (18.2 in) less which is equivalent to 461.6 l/m² (11.33 US gal/ft²) or 4,616,000 l/ha (493,481 US gal/ac) less. About 3/7 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 12.7° lower in Moose Jaw, Sk than in Hakkari.
